Jack Henry & Associates Price Performance
Jack Henry & Associates (NASDAQ:JKHY –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, August 18th. The technology company reported $1.57 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.44 by $0.13. The company had revenue of $633.10 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$631.60 million. Jack Henry & Associates had a net margin of 19.76% and a return on equity of 23.17%. Jack Henry & Associates’s revenue for the quarter was up 4.6%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m posted $1.75 EPS. Jack Henry & Associates has set its FY 2027 guidance at 7.330-7.380 EPS. On average, sell-side analysts expect that Jack Henry & Associates will post 7.11 earnings per share for the current year.

Jack Henry & Associates News Summary
Here are the key news stories impacting Jack Henry & Associates this week:
- Positive Sentiment: Quarterly results exceeded expectations. Jack Henry reported fiscal fourth-quarter EPS of $1.57, versus the $1.44 analyst consensus, while revenue reached $633.1 million, slightly above the $631.6 million estimate. Revenue increased approximately 4.6% year over year, supported by processing, cloud hosting, and faster-payment growth. Reuters earnings report
- Positive Sentiment: Fiscal 2027 guidance was above consensus. Management forecast EPS of $7.33–$7.38, compared with analysts’ $7.10 estimate. Revenue guidance of roughly $2.7 billion was generally in line with expectations, making the earnings outlook the primary guidance-related catalyst. Fiscal 2027 guidance report
- Positive Sentiment: New customer and analyst support added to the bullish case. Prevail Bank selected Jack Henry’s core, digital, payments, and financial-crime solutions, highlighting the appeal of its open ecosystem and AI capabilities. DA Davidson reaffirmed a Buy rating with a $198 price target, while the broader analyst consensus remained “Moderate Buy.” Prevail Bank customer announcement
- Neutral Sentiment: Management emphasized strong bookings and strategic growth initiatives. The earnings call highlighted record core wins, cloud adoption, payments expansion, and efforts to build additional fintech relationships through the open ecosystem. These trends support longer-term growth but may take time to materially affect results. Earnings call highlights
- Negative Sentiment: Profitability remained a concern. Despite the earnings beat, GAAP EPS declined from $1.75 to $1.57 year over year. GAAP operating income fell 12.2%, and higher personnel costs pressured margins, tempering the impact of the revenue growth. Fiscal 2026 results
Jack Henry & Associates Company Profile
Jack Henry & Associates, Inc is a leading provider of technology solutions and payment processing services for the financial services industry. Founded in 1976 and headquartered in Monett, Missouri, the company develops and supports a comprehensive suite of software and services designed to help banks, credit unions and other financial institutions streamline operations, improve customer engagement and manage risk.
The company’s core processing platforms deliver end-to-end account processing, general ledger, deposit operations and loan servicing functionality.
